A Healthy Addition to Your Routine
When enjoyed without excessive sugar or cream, hot coffee supports heart health and metabolic function. Antioxidants in coffee, like chlorogenic acid, contribute to cellular health, reduce inflammation, and may lower the risk of chronic diseases. Its natural compounds; including polyphenols, work synergistically to boost immunity and metabolic balance.
How to Prepare for Success
Maximize your hot coffee experience by choosing fresh beans, using clean, filtered water, and brewing at the optimal temperature (between 195°F and 205°F). Take a moment to savor the aroma before biting in—this mindful pause enhances the ritual and amplifies its stress-reducing benefits.
